84% of French adults (of ages 25 to 34) have a secondary education diploma or higher. France ranks 9th within OECD countries, ahead of the OECD average (81%), and marks a steady increase from the previous generations in France.

43% of the 25-34 population has an university-level diploma (37% for OECD average in tertiary education). At that level, France ranks below Canada, Russia, Korea and Japan, but is now ahead of UK and Germany, and is overtaking the United States.
